Residential EPDM rubber flashings on an aluminium baseplate designed for slate tiled roofs. Built in 20° pitch allowing adaptability to almost any roof pitch including 45 degrees.
The clearly marked designation of pipe diameter takes the guess work out of sizing. The pull tabs and smooth tearing system allow adaptation to the specific application size without the need for cutting.
Temperature range: -50°C to +135°C intermittent, +100°C continuous.
